Located in the Plateau, La Fontaine Park is perfect for a stroll, a game of tennis, or enjoying a sunny day by the pond.
The Montreal Botanical Garden is a beautiful place with tons of plant species and unique themed gardens, perfect for nature lovers.
A peaceful spot in Mount Royal, Beaver Lake is great for a walk, picnic, getting some exercise, or just relaxing by the water!

Prioritize & Plan Active Studying Take Care of Yourself
List all your exams and assignments, then break your study time into manageable chunks. Use a planner or app to track deadlines and focus on high-priority subjects first.
Don’t just reread notes test yourself with flashcards, teach concepts to a friend (or a stuffed animal!), and do practice questions to reinforce learning.
Sleep is key for memory, so aim for at least 6-8 hours. Stay hydrated, eat brain-boosting foods (like nuts and dark chocolate), and take short breaks to avoid burnout.
